# Managing Azure Boards (Deep)
Deep Azure Boards analysis covering work item health, sprint velocity, and backlog management via the Azure DevOps REST API.
## Discovery Phase
```bash
#!/bin/bash
ADO_BASE="https://dev.azure.com/$ADO_ORG"
echo "=== Projects 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/_apis/projects?api-version=7.0" \
| jq -r '.value[] | "\(.id)\t\(.name)\t\(.state)\t\(.lastUpdateTime[0:10])"' | column -t
echo ""
PROJECT="${1:?Project name required}"
echo "=== Teams 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/teams?api-version=7.0" \
| jq -r '.value[] | "\(.id)\t\(.name)\t\(.description[0:40] // "")"' | column -t
echo ""
echo "=== Current Iteration ==="
TEAM="${2:-$PROJECT Team}"
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/$TEAM/_apis/work/teamsettings/iterations?\$timeframe=current&api-version=7.0" \
| jq -r '.value[] | "\(.id)\t\(.name)\t\(.attributes.startDate[0:10])\t\(.attributes.finishDate[0:10])"'
echo ""
echo "=== Work Item Types 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/wit/workitemtypes?api-version=7.0" \
| jq -r '.value[] | "\(.name)\t\(.description[0:50])"' | column -t | head -10
echo ""
echo "=== Area Paths 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/wit/classificationnodes/areas?api-version=7.0&\$depth=2" \
| jq -r '.name, (.children[]? | " \(.name)")'
```
## Analysis Phase
```bash
#!/bin/bash
ADO_BASE="https://dev.azure.com/$ADO_ORG"
PROJECT="${1:?Project required}"
echo "=== Work Item Counts by State 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/wit/wiql?api-version=7.0" \
-H "Content-Type: application/json" \
-d '{"query": "SELECT [System.Id] FROM workitems WHERE [System.TeamProject] = '"'$PROJECT'"' AND [System.State] <> '"'Removed'"' ORDER BY [System.ChangedDate] DESC"}' \
| jq '{total_work_items: (.workItems | length)}'
for STATE in "New" "Active" "Resolved" "Closed"; do
COUNT=$(cur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/wit/wiql?api-version=7.0" \
-H "Content-Type: application/json" \
-d "{\"query\": \"SELECT [System.Id] FROM workitems WHERE [System.TeamProject] = '$PROJECT' AND [System.State] = '$STATE'\"}" \
| jq '.workItems | length')
echo -e "$STATE\t$COUNT"
done | column -t
echo ""
echo "=== Unassigned Active Items 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/wit/wiql?api-version=7.0" \
-H "Content-Type: application/json" \
-d "{\"query\": \"SELECT [System.Id] FROM workitems WHERE [System.TeamProject] = '$PROJECT' AND [System.State] = 'Active' AND [System.AssignedTo] = ''\"}" \
| jq '{unassigned_active: (.workItems | length)}'
echo ""
echo "=== Sprint Burndown ==="
TEAM="${2:-$PROJECT Team}"
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/$TEAM/_apis/work/teamsettings/iterations?\$timeframe=current&api-version=7.0" \
| jq -r '.value[0] | "Sprint: \(.name)\nStart: \(.attributes.startDate[0:10])\nEnd: \(.attributes.finishDate[0:10])"'
echo ""
echo "=== Recent Work Items ==="
curl -s -u ":$ADO_PAT" \
"$ADO_BASE/$PROJECT/_apis/wit/wiql?api-version=7.0" \
-H "Content-Type: application/json" \
-d "{\"query\": \"SELECT [System.Id],[System.Title],[System.State],[System.AssignedTo] FROM workitems WHERE [System.TeamProject] = '$PROJECT' ORDER BY [System.ChangedDate] DESC\"}" \
| jq -r '.workItems[:15][] | "\(.id)"' | while read ID; do
curl -s -u ":$ADO_PAT" "$ADO_BASE/$PROJECT/_apis/wit/workitems/$ID?fields=System.Title,System.State,System.WorkItemType&api-version=7.0" \
| jq -r '"\(.id)\t\(.fields["System.WorkItemType"])\t\(.fields["System.State"])\t\(.fields["System.Title"][0:40])"'
done | column -t
```
## Output Format
```
AZURE BOARDS DEEP HEALTH: [Project]
Total Work Items: [count]
Active Items: [count]
Unassigned Active: [count]
Current Sprint: [name] ([start] - [end])
STATE DISTRIBUTION
State Count Pct
New [n] [pct]%
Active [n] [pct]%
Resolved [n] [pct]%
Closed [n] [pct]%
SPRINT VELOCITY (Last 3)
Sprint Completed Committed Velocity
[name] [n]pts [n]pts [pct]%
```
## Anti-Hallucination Rules
1. **NEVER assume resource names** — always discover via CLI/API in Phase 1 before referencing in Phase 2.
2. **NEVER fabricate metric names or dimensions** — verify against the service documentation or `--help` output.
3. **NEVER mix CLI commands between service versions** — confirm which version/API you are targeting.
4. **ALWAYS use the discovery → verify → analyze chain** — every resource referenced must have been discovered first.
5. **ALWAYS handle empty results gracefully** — an empty response is valid data, not an error to retry.
## Counter-Rationalizations
| Shortcut | Counter | Why |
|----------|---------|-----|
| "I'll skip discovery and check known resources" | Always run Phase 1 discovery first | Resource names change, new resources appear — assumed names cause errors |
| "The user only asked for a quick check" | Follow the full discovery → analysis flow | Quick checks miss critical issues; structured analysis catches silent failures |
| "Default configuration is probably fine" | Audit configuration explicitly | Defaults often leave logging, security, and optimization features disabled |
| "Metrics aren't needed for this" | Always check relevant metrics when available | API/CLI responses show current state; metrics reveal trends and intermittent issues |
| "I don't have access to that" | Try the command and report the actual error | Assumed permission failures prevent useful investigation; actual errors are informative |
